Then there’s the brand Tanita, which many fitness enthusiasts trust for body composition monitoring. Tanita devices don’t just measure weight; they delve deeper into body fat percentage, muscle mass, and even metabolic age—a fantastic way to keep track of fat loss progress. I’ve heard from several personal trainers who swear by Tanita’s accuracy and dependability, often recommending these scales to their clients who are serious about tracking fat loss metrics. These devices offer insight that goes beyond the number on the scale, which is invaluable for painting a comprehensive picture of health.

Of course, I’ve come across handheld massage devices that claim to assist in fat loss by enhancing circulation and promoting lymphatic drainage. However, the scientific evidence supporting significant fat loss from such devices remains limited. It’s essential not to be swayed by misleading claims. According to experts, real fat loss results from a combination of diet, exercise, and lifestyle changes. Brands like Hyperice and Theragun offer excellent quality massage devices used in muscle recovery, yet they steer clear of making exaggerated claims about fat loss.

In terms of innovation, BodyMetrix stands out with its ultrasound-based body fat analyzers. For those who prefer precision and are ready to invest more time and money, BodyMetrix devices offer a non-invasive method for measuring body fat. These devices, although initially costing several hundred dollars, provide unparalleled accuracy akin to clinical methods, which can appeal to professional athletes or fitness coaches offering in-depth body assessments.

I remember a fascinating article I read by a fitness coach who compared handheld ultrasonic devices with the traditional caliper method of measuring body fat. He concluded that while calipers provide an economical way to estimate fat, devices like those from BodyMetrix offer superior precision, saving time and errors—particularly beneficial for those managing low body fat percentages. Another noteworthy mention is the Skulpt Chisel, a device allowing users to measure muscle quality and body fat percentage using electrical impedance myography. It’s an innovative concept for anyone keen on examining specific muscle groups and understanding their body composition through different angles. The feedback from users often highlights the motivational element provided by visual and quantifiable progress tracking.

Finally, if you’re wondering whether these devices specifically burn belly fat, let’s clarify: the act of using any device alone won’t directly burn fat. According to health experts and researchers, devices like the ones mentioned are tools that support the journey toward fat loss by helping track or understand body metrics better, not magical solutions to a complex physiological process.
